Jaeger-LeCoultre Master Ultra Thin Moon & Date Unveil New Copper Dials

— November 18, 2025 — Fashion
Jaeger-LeCoultre Master Ultra Thin Moon & Date introduce new copper dials in limited stainless steel editions sized at 39 millimeters. The Date model uses calibre 899 with a 70-hour reserve and a slim 7.9-millimeter profile, while the Moon model uses calibre 925 with a moon-phase and date ring in a 9.3-millimeter case. Both watches feature grained copper surfaces, trapezoidal hour markers and dual-facet Dauphine hands that align with the Master Ultra Thin design language. The copper tone shifts subtly under changing light to emphasize the textured finish and legibility of each display.

The watches are produced in numbered runs and fitted with brown alligator straps and steel folding clasps. Exhibition casebacks reveal finishing that includes Côtes de Genève and bevelled bridges, highlighting Jaeger-LeCoultre’s movement work. The editions focus on understated colour updates while maintaining the proportions and mechanical structure that define the line.
